Key Responsibilities:
In-Home Coaching:

Provide intensive, live-in support to clients, implementing recovery strategies and fostering a structured, supportive environment within their homes for 15-30-day assignments.

Emotional Support & Crisis Intervention:

Offer immediate, in-the-moment emotional support, utilizing therapeutic techniques to help clients manage difficult emotions, triggers, and potential crises.

Trigger Management & Relapse Prevention:

Guide clients in identifying, navigating, and managing triggers in real-time, developing coping skills and relapse prevention strategies.

Personal Growth & Life Skills Development:

Assist clients in creating balanced schedules, pursuing educational or vocational goals, fostering healthy social connections, and building a strong foundation for independent living.

Family Engagement & Communication:

Facilitate effective communication and collaboration with families, providing education and support to strengthen relationships and promote a supportive home environment.

Activity Support & Community Integration:

Accompany clients to appointments, therapy sessions, recreational activities, and community events, promoting engagement and integration into their daily lives.

Documentation:

Maintain accurate and timely records of client progress, interventions, and observations.

Required Experience:

Minimum 3 years of hands-on experience in Eating Disorder treatment within residential, inpatient, or in-home settings. Minimum 3 years of experience in Child & Family counseling , demonstrating a strong understanding of therapeutic, family-centered approaches. Proven ability to provide real-time trigger management and emotional support , effectively navigating crises and building lasting recovery strategies. Demonstrated experience in supporting clients’ personal growth , assisting with goal setting, structure development, and reconnection with education or employment. Extensive experience working with families in therapeutic settings , focused on improving communication, resolving conflict, and strengthening relationships during the recovery process. Excellent communication, interpersonal, and problem-solving skills. High level of empathy, patience, and cultural sensitivity.

Preferred Qualifications:

Master’s degree in Counseling, Social Work, Psychology, or a related field (required for some coaching roles) OR Registered Dietitian (RD) or Registered Dietitian Nutritionist (RDN) with specialized experience in eating disorder recovery. Certification in evidence-based therapeutic modalities relevant to eating disorder treatment (e.g., CBT, DBT, FBT). Experience in crisis intervention and de-escalation techniques. Previous experience in therapeutic or coaching settings , providing both emotional support and practical life skills coaching. About the
